RFB-M1-1000

Magnetic WLAN Antenna Base Cable 10m, SMA-f to SMA m RS
  • Manufacturer Oring
  • Category: Antenna Cable
  • The ORing RFB‑M1‑1000 is a magnetic‑mount WLAN antenna base designed to provide a stable, high‑quality connection between a wireless antenna and a WLAN device. It integrates a 10‑meter low‑loss RF cable terminated with SMA‑Female (RS) and SMA‑Male (RS) connectors, enabling flexible antenna placement and optimal signal reception in both indoor and outdoor environments.
- Magnetic Mounting Base:
Equipped with a strong magnetic base for secure attachment to metallic surfaces such as cabinets, vehicles, or equipment housings. This allows for quick repositioning and stable installation without drilling or permanent fixtures.

- Extended Cable Length (10 m):
The integrated 10‑meter RF cable provides extended reach between the antenna and the WLAN device, ideal for installations where the antenna must be positioned away from the main equipment to achieve optimal line‑of‑sight or signal strength.

- High‑Quality RF Connectivity:
Uses SMA‑Female RS to SMA‑Male RS connectors, ensuring compatibility with a wide range of WLAN antennas, routers, access points, and RF modules. The connectors are precision‑machined to maintain low insertion loss and high return loss performance.

- Low‑Loss Coaxial Cable:
The cable is designed for minimal signal attenuation over long distances, maintaining consistent RF performance across the 2.4 GHz and 5 GHz WLAN frequency bands.

- Rugged Industrial Design:
Built for industrial and commercial environments, the RFB‑M1‑1000 features durable materials and weather‑resistant construction suitable for both indoor and sheltered outdoor use.

- Plug‑and‑Play Integration:
No additional tools or adapters are required. The SMA connectors allow direct connection to standard WLAN antennas and devices.

- Compatibility with ORing RF Accessories:
Fully compatible with ORing’s range of WLAN antennas (RFA‑P and RFA‑O series), RF surge protectors (RFP‑series), and low‑loss RF cables (RFC‑series).

### 6. Installation & Setup

Installation Requirements:
- A flat, clean ferromagnetic surface for magnetic adhesion.
- Sufficient clearance for the antenna and cable routing.
- Compatible SMA‑connector WLAN antenna and device.

Mounting Options:
- Magnetic Mount:
The base attaches magnetically to metallic surfaces such as steel panels, vehicle roofs, or equipment housings. The magnetic force ensures stable positioning even in vibration‑prone environments.
- Temporary or Permanent Placement:
The magnetic base allows repositioning without tools, making it suitable for temporary setups or field testing.

Setup Procedure:
1. Select an optimal antenna location with minimal obstructions and good line‑of‑sight to the target WLAN area.
2. Clean the mounting surface to ensure maximum magnetic adhesion.
3. Attach the magnetic base firmly to the surface.
4. Connect the SMA‑Female RS connector to the antenna.
5. Route the 10 m cable to the WLAN device, avoiding sharp bends or pinch points.
6. Connect the SMA‑Male RS connector to the device’s antenna port.
7. Verify signal strength and adjust antenna orientation if necessary.

Configuration:
No software configuration is required. The RFB‑M1‑1000 is a passive RF component and functions immediately upon physical connection.




### 7. Performance & Capabilities

Electrical Performance:
- Frequency Range: 0 – 6 GHz (optimized for 2.4 GHz and 5 GHz WLAN bands)
- Impedance: 50 Ω
- VSWR: Typically ≤ 1.5 : 1 (depending on antenna and cable combination)
- Insertion Loss: ≤ 0.5 dB per meter (typical for low‑loss coaxial cable)
- Return Loss: ≥ 20 dB (typical)

Mechanical Performance:
- Magnetic Holding Force: Sufficient to secure the base on vertical or horizontal metallic surfaces under normal vibration conditions.
- Cable Flexibility: Designed for repeated bending and movement without signal degradation.
- Environmental Resistance: UV‑resistant outer jacket suitable for extended indoor or semi‑outdoor use.

Operational Capabilities:
- Supports high‑gain antennas up to 12 dBi without significant signal loss.
- Enables remote antenna placement up to 10 m from the WLAN device.
- Maintains consistent RF performance across temperature extremes.

Limitations:
- Magnetic base requires a ferromagnetic surface; non‑metallic surfaces will not support magnetic adhesion.
- Not intended for full outdoor exposure without additional weatherproofing.
- Signal loss increases with cable length; 10 m is optimized for balance between reach and performance.
